The John and Bonnie Strauss Foundation
Plano, Texas · EIN 272530561 · Private foundation
Based in Plano, Texas, The John and Bonnie Strauss Foundation has awarded $3.3M across 193 grants in our index of public IRS filings, with giving recorded as recently as 2024. Its largest grant on record went to Unt Foundation. This profile covers its focus areas, top grant recipients, year-by-year giving, and how a nonprofit should approach it.
What The John and Bonnie Strauss Foundation funds
The John and Bonnie Strauss Foundation's giving carries a documented focus on arts & culture, disability services, economic development, education, food & agriculture, and related causes.
Populations it has supported include children, homeless population, immigrants & refugees, low-income communities, youth pop.
Grant history
The largest grants Bespoke Grants has on record for The John and Bonnie Strauss Foundation, by amount:
| Recipient | Location | Grant | Year |
|---|---|---|---|
| Unt Foundation Towards the Commercial Music Excellence Fund | Denton, TX | $100K | 2024 |
| Dallas Leadership Foundation Towards the Workforce Development Program ($25,000) and general operations ($50,000) | Dallas, TX | $75K | 2024 |
| Birth Choice of Dallas Towards the Strategic Restructuring Initiative | Dallas, TX | $75K | 2020 |
| Birth Choice General operating support | Dallas, TX | $75K | 2023 |
| Psc Patriots Folds of Honor ($35,000), Heroes Ranch ($15,000), and general support ($2,500) | Yantis, TX | $52K | 2022 |
| Birth Choice Towards Strategic Restructuring | Dallas, TX | $50K | 2022 |
| The Catholic Foundation Project for the Institute of Homiletics Preaching for Encounter | Dallas, TX | $50K | 2022 |
| St John the Evangelist Catholic Chu Towards new Sanctuary constuction | Emory, TX | $50K | 2023 |
| Prince of Peace Catholic Church Towards the Capital Campaign for a new organ | Plano, TX | $50K | 2023 |
| Psc Patriots Towards the Lake Fork Challenge | Yantis, TX | $50K | 2023 |
| The Catholic Foundation Project for the Institute of Homiletics Preaching for Encounter | Dallas, TX | $50K | 2023 |
| Univ of N Texas Foundation Towards the NYC trip for One O'Clock Band and The Strauss Foundation Jass Make A Difference Endowment Scholarship | Denton, TX | $50K | 2020 |
| St Jude Children's Research Hospita Multi-year funding towards Major Surgical Procedures | Memphis, TN | $50K | 2020 |
| Society of St Vincent De Paul Towards the Food Panty | Dallas, TX | $50K | 2020 |
| Salvation Army Towards the COVID-19 Response | Dallas, TX | $50K | 2020 |
